Skip to content

Commit 51f9247

Browse files
committed
[LEET] 3010 Divide an Array Into Subarrays With Minimum Cost I (Easy)
1 parent 39169ca commit 51f9247

File tree

1 file changed

+21
-0
lines changed

1 file changed

+21
-0
lines changed

이용훈/9주차/260224.js

Lines changed: 21 additions & 0 deletions
Original file line numberDiff line numberDiff line change
@@ -0,0 +1,21 @@
1+
/**
2+
* @param {number[]} nums
3+
* @return {number}
4+
*/
5+
var minimumCost = function(nums) {
6+
let min1 = Number.MAX_SAFE_INTEGER;
7+
let min2 = Number.MAX_SAFE_INTEGER;
8+
9+
for (let i = 1; i < nums.length; i++) {
10+
const x = nums[i];
11+
12+
if (x < min1) {
13+
min2 = min1;
14+
min1 = x;
15+
} else if (x < min2) {
16+
min2 = x;
17+
}
18+
}
19+
20+
return nums[0] + min1 + min2;
21+
};

0 commit comments

Comments
 (0)